• partial_accumen@lemmy.world
      link
      fedilink
      English
      arrow-up
      13
      ·
      4 months ago

      The issue is MV2 made it way too easy for malicious browser extensions to do bad things, like read the content of every page you visit. MV3 makes it much harder for malicious browser extensions to do these things, but makes it harder to do things like intercept network requests.

      Then allow a savvy user to choose to keep MV2 mode via an opt-in control instead of depreciating years of hard work by non-malicious extension authors. uBlock Origin is, in fact, the ONLY browser extension I use in Chrome, as Firefox is my main browser.

    • Phoenix3875@lemmy.world
      link
      fedilink
      English
      arrow-up
      4
      ·
      edit-2
      4 months ago

      From my understanding, MV3 kills vital features of ad-blockers in that

      1. Some filtering rules do rely on the ability to read the content of the webpage, which can’t be migrated, per the FAQ linked in the article
      2. The declarative API means an update to the rules requires an update to the plugin itself, which might get delayed by the reviewing process, causing the blocker to lag behind the tracker. It might not be able to recover as quickly as uBO in the recent YouTube catch-up round.
    • TrickDacy@lemmy.world
      link
      fedilink
      English
      arrow-up
      4
      arrow-down
      1
      ·
      4 months ago

      And yet the likelihood of Google publishing a malicious extension is quite low. Not sure why you’re so adamant about defending their shitty anti-adblock actions, making excuses for a mega corporation.

    • sapporo@sopuli.xyz
      link
      fedilink
      English
      arrow-up
      1
      ·
      4 months ago

      . Some of them could also be implemented with native messaging.

      Some? Or all?

      uBlockOrigin would still loose some of its features and capabilities nonetheless, even if a sub-set of them could be implemented in other ways. Not?